About the Role
WISEcode is a food tech AI company building the world’s most comprehensive food data platform. We map 15,000 data points per product to power a scientific logic engine that determines how food is understood.
At the center of this system is the Code Library—a growing set of computational models that translate ingredients and nutrients into structured intelligence. As an Applied Computational Nutrition Scientist, you are a model builder. You will use our proprietary Code Builder to explore structures, refine assumptions, and shape the behavior of the system that serves as the "Bloomberg for Food."
The Applied Computational Nutrition Scientist role represents a fundamental shift in food science: moving away from linear hand-offs between scientists and engineers toward an interactive, rapid modeling loop. The role reports directly to the VP of Science.
What You’ll Do

Scientific Modeling: Design, build, and iterate nutrition codes within our AI-based platform. You will manage the full " interactive modeling loop" : Hypothesis →Build→ Evaluate→ Refine.
Logic Architecture: Transition raw food data into structured, interpretable intelligence by exploring model structures, identifying edge cases, and refining scoring assumptions.
Library Governance: Own the integrity of the Code Library as a strategic asset. Ensure every model is architected for cross-product consistency and serves as the "ground truth" for our AI systems.
Iterative Experimentation: Test model variations and interpret AI-generated structures to improve accuracy and real-world relevance.
Partner Ecosystems: Lead collaborative code-building sessions with external partners, guiding them through the creation of shared modeling frameworks.
Product Translation: Partner with the Product team to ensure that the scientific logic of our "Intelligence Layer" is documented for simplified, high-impact consumer narratives.
